"""
Deprecated Colour Models Transformations
========================================

Defines various deprecated colour models transformations:

-   :func:`colour.RGB_to_HSV`
-   :func:`colour.HSV_to_RGB`
-   :func:`colour.RGB_to_HSL`
-   :func:`colour.HSL_to_RGB`
-   :func:`colour.RGB_to_CMY`
-   :func:`colour.CMY_to_RGB`
-   :func:`colour.CMY_to_CMYK`
-   :func:`colour.CMYK_to_CMY`

These colour models are stated as deprecated because they trade off perceptual
relevance for computation speed. They should not be used in the colour science
domain although they are useful for image analysis and provide end user
software colour selection tools.

They are provided for convenience and completeness.

[docs]def RGB_to_HSV(RGB): """ Converts from *RGB* colourspace to *HSV* colourspace. Parameters ---------- RGB : array_like *RGB* colourspace array. Returns ------- ndarray *HSV* array. Notes ----- +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Domain**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``RGB`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Range**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``HSV`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 References ---------- :cite:`EasyRGBj`, :cite:`Smith1978b`, :cite:`Wikipedia2003` Examples -------- >>> RGB = np.array([0.45620519, 0.03081071, 0.04091952]) >>> RGB_to_HSV(RGB) # doctest: +ELLIPSIS array([ 0.9960394..., 0.9324630..., 0.4562051...]) """ RGB = to_domain_1(RGB) maximum = np.amax(RGB, -1) delta = np.ptp(RGB, -1) V = maximum R, G, B = tsplit(RGB) S = as_float_array(delta / maximum) S[np.asarray(delta == 0)] = 0 delta_R = (((maximum - R) / 6) + (delta / 2)) / delta delta_G = (((maximum - G) / 6) + (delta / 2)) / delta delta_B = (((maximum - B) / 6) + (delta / 2)) / delta H = delta_B - delta_G H = np.where(G == maximum, (1 / 3) + delta_R - delta_B, H) H = np.where(B == maximum, (2 / 3) + delta_G - delta_R, H) H[np.asarray(H < 0)] += 1 H[np.asarray(H > 1)] -= 1 H[np.asarray(delta == 0)] = 0 HSV = tstack([H, S, V]) return from_range_1(HSV)
[docs]def HSV_to_RGB(HSV): """ Converts from *HSV* colourspace to *RGB* colourspace. Parameters ---------- HSV : array_like *HSV* colourspace array. Returns ------- ndarray *RGB* colourspace array. Notes ----- +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Domain**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``HSV`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Range**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``RGB`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 References ---------- :cite:`EasyRGBn`, :cite:`Smith1978b`, :cite:`Wikipedia2003` Examples -------- >>> HSV = np.array([0.99603944, 0.93246304, 0.45620519]) >>> HSV_to_RGB(HSV) # doctest: +ELLIPSIS array([ 0.4562051..., 0.0308107..., 0.0409195...]) """ H, S, V = tsplit(to_domain_1(HSV)) h = as_float_array(H * 6) h[np.asarray(h == 6)] = 0 i = np.floor(h) j = V * (1 - S) k = V * (1 - S * (h - i)) l = V * (1 - S * (1 - (h - i))) # noqa i = tstack([i, i, i]).astype(np.uint8) RGB = np.choose( i, [ tstack([V, l, j]), tstack([k, V, j]), tstack([j, V, l]), tstack([j, k, V]), tstack([l, j, V]), tstack([V, j, k]), ], mode='clip') return from_range_1(RGB)
[docs]def RGB_to_HSL(RGB): """ Converts from *RGB* colourspace to *HSL* colourspace. Parameters ---------- RGB : array_like *RGB* colourspace array. Returns ------- ndarray *HSL* array. Notes ----- +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Domain**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``RGB`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Range**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``HSL`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 References ---------- :cite:`EasyRGBl`, :cite:`Smith1978b`, :cite:`Wikipedia2003` Examples -------- >>> RGB = np.array([0.45620519, 0.03081071, 0.04091952]) >>> RGB_to_HSL(RGB) # doctest: +ELLIPSIS array([ 0.9960394..., 0.8734714..., 0.2435079...]) """ RGB = to_domain_1(RGB) minimum = np.amin(RGB, -1) maximum = np.amax(RGB, -1) delta = np.ptp(RGB, -1) R, G, B = tsplit(RGB) L = (maximum + minimum) / 2 S = np.where( L < 0.5, delta / (maximum + minimum), delta / (2 - maximum - minimum), ) S[np.asarray(delta == 0)] = 0 delta_R = (((maximum - R) / 6) + (delta / 2)) / delta delta_G = (((maximum - G) / 6) + (delta / 2)) / delta delta_B = (((maximum - B) / 6) + (delta / 2)) / delta H = delta_B - delta_G H = np.where(G == maximum, (1 / 3) + delta_R - delta_B, H) H = np.where(B == maximum, (2 / 3) + delta_G - delta_R, H) H[np.asarray(H < 0)] += 1 H[np.asarray(H > 1)] -= 1 H[np.asarray(delta == 0)] = 0 HSL = tstack([H, S, L]) return from_range_1(HSL)
[docs]def HSL_to_RGB(HSL): """ Converts from *HSL* colourspace to *RGB* colourspace. Parameters ---------- HSL : array_like *HSL* colourspace array. Returns ------- ndarray *RGB* colourspace array. Notes ----- +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Domain**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``HSL`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Range**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``RGB`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 References ---------- :cite:`EasyRGBk`, :cite:`Smith1978b`, :cite:`Wikipedia2003` Examples -------- >>> HSL = np.array([0.99603944, 0.87347144, 0.24350795]) >>> HSL_to_RGB(HSL) # doctest: +ELLIPSIS array([ 0.4562051..., 0.0308107..., 0.0409195...]) """ H, S, L = tsplit(to_domain_1(HSL)) def H_to_RGB(vi, vj, vH): """ Converts *hue* value to *RGB* colourspace. """ vH = as_float_array(vH) vH[np.asarray(vH < 0)] += 1 vH[np.asarray(vH > 1)] -= 1 v = np.full(vi.shape, np.nan) v = np.where( np.logical_and(6 * vH < 1, np.isnan(v)), vi + (vj - vi) * 6 * vH, v, ) v = np.where(np.logical_and(2 * vH < 1, np.isnan(v)), vj, v) v = np.where( np.logical_and(3 * vH < 2, np.isnan(v)), vi + (vj - vi) * ((2 / 3) - vH) * 6, v, ) v = np.where(np.isnan(v), vi, v) return v j = np.where(L < 0.5, L * (1 + S), (L + S) - (S * L)) i = 2 * L - j R = H_to_RGB(i, j, H + (1 / 3)) G = H_to_RGB(i, j, H) B = H_to_RGB(i, j, H - (1 / 3)) R = np.where(S == 1, L, R) G = np.where(S == 1, L, G) B = np.where(S == 1, L, B) RGB = tstack([R, G, B]) return from_range_1(RGB)
[docs]def RGB_to_CMY(RGB): """ Converts from *RGB* colourspace to *CMY* colourspace. Parameters ---------- RGB : array_like *RGB* colourspace array. Returns ------- ndarray *CMY* array. Notes ----- +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Domain**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``RGB`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Range**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``CMY`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 References ---------- :cite:`EasyRGBh` Examples -------- >>> RGB = np.array([0.45620519, 0.03081071, 0.04091952]) >>> RGB_to_CMY(RGB) # doctest: +ELLIPSIS array([ 0.5437948..., 0.9691892..., 0.9590804...]) """ CMY = 1 - to_domain_1(RGB) return from_range_1(CMY)
[docs]def CMY_to_RGB(CMY): """ Converts from *CMY* colourspace to *CMY* colourspace. Parameters ---------- CMY : array_like *CMY* colourspace array. Returns ------- ndarray *RGB* colourspace array. Notes ----- +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Domain**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``CMY`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Range**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``RGB`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 References ---------- :cite:`EasyRGBi` Examples -------- >>> CMY = np.array([0.54379481, 0.96918929, 0.95908048]) >>> CMY_to_RGB(CMY) # doctest: +ELLIPSIS array([ 0.4562051..., 0.0308107..., 0.0409195...]) """ RGB = 1 - to_domain_1(CMY) return from_range_1(RGB)
[docs]def CMY_to_CMYK(CMY): """ Converts from *CMY* colourspace to *CMYK* colourspace. Parameters ---------- CMY : array_like *CMY* colourspace array. Returns ------- ndarray *CMYK* array. Notes ----- +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Domain**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``CMY`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Range**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``CMYK`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 References ---------- :cite:`EasyRGBo` Examples -------- >>> CMY = np.array([0.54379481, 0.96918929, 0.95908048]) >>> CMY_to_CMYK(CMY) # doctest: +ELLIPSIS array([ 0. , 0.9324630..., 0.9103045..., 0.5437948...]) """ C, M, Y = tsplit(to_domain_1(CMY)) K = np.ones(C.shape) K = np.where(C < K, C, K) K = np.where(M < K, M, K) K = np.where(Y < K, Y, K) C = as_float_array((C - K) / (1 - K)) M = as_float_array((M - K) / (1 - K)) Y = as_float_array((Y - K) / (1 - K)) C[np.asarray(K == 1)] = 0 M[np.asarray(K == 1)] = 0 Y[np.asarray(K == 1)] = 0 CMYK = tstack([C, M, Y, K]) return from_range_1(CMYK)
[docs]def CMYK_to_CMY(CMYK): """ Converts from *CMYK* colourspace to *CMY* colourspace. Parameters ---------- CMYK : array_like *CMYK* colourspace array. Returns ------- ndarray *CMY* array. Notes ----- +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Domain**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``CMYK`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 | **Range** | **Scale - Reference** | **Scale - 1** | +============+=======================+===============+ | ``CMY`` | [0, 1] | [0, 1] | +------------+-----------------------+---------------+ References ---------- :cite:`EasyRGBm` Examples -------- >>> CMYK = np.array([0.50000000, 0.00000000, 0.74400000, 0.01960784]) >>> CMYK_to_CMY(CMYK) # doctest: +ELLIPSIS array([ 0.5098039..., 0.0196078..., 0.7490196...]) """ C, M, Y, K = tsplit(to_domain_1(CMYK)) CMY = tstack([C * (1 - K) + K, M * (1 - K) + K, Y * (1 - K) + K]) return from_range_1(CMY)
